Everything You Should Know Before Moving to River Hills, WI

Considering a move to River Hills, WI? This small, affluent village of 1,573 residents offers exceptional safety, with very low crime rates (60 violent crimes per 100k), top-rated schools, and a strong sense of community. Expect a high median home price of $920,000 and rents around $2,100, reflecting its exclusive, residential character. Residents enjoy short 23-minute commutes, great access to healthcare, and a peaceful, scenic setting just outside Milwaukee. With a highly educated population, River Hills is ideal if you seek tranquility, space, and premier amenities near the city.

Cost Of Living

Cost Of Living

What is the average cost of living in River Hills, WI?

Living in River Hills comes with a high cost of living, reflected by a median home value of $920,000 and average rents of $2,100. The overall cost of living index is 130, indicating higher-than-average housing costs but reasonable expenses for utilities and groceries compared to national averages.

Crime

Crime

Is River Hills, WI a safe place to live?

River Hills is recognized for its safety, with a very low violent crime rate of 60 per 100,000 residents and a 1 in 1,650 chance of encountering violent crime. Property crime is also low, making it a secure choice for families and individuals seeking peace of mind.

Weather

Weather

What is the weather like in River Hills, WI year-round?

The village experiences all four seasons, with cold winters averaging lows of 14°F and warm summers reaching up to 80°F. Annual rainfall is moderate at 33.6 inches, and residents enjoy sunny days 53% of the year, perfect for outdoor activities.

Neighbors

Neighbors

River Hills boasts a highly educated and affluent population, with a household income around $161,250 and a poverty rate of just 2.1%. Nearly all adults have completed high school, with over three-quarters holding a bachelor’s degree or higher, creating a well-educated and prosperous community.

Education

Education

How are the schools in River Hills, WI?

River Hills offers top-tier educational opportunities, with public schools featuring low student-teacher ratios and access to prestigious private institutions. Higher education is easily accessible, with universities such as Concordia University Wisconsin and the University of Wisconsin–Milwaukee located within 10 miles.

Housing Market

Housing Market

Housing Market

What is the housing market like in River Hills, WI?

The housing market in River Hills is characterized by a high median home price of $920,000 and a strong owner-occupancy rate of 95%. Home values are appreciating at a healthy rate of 4.2% per year, making the area an attractive option for long-term investment.
